Runbook: ProctorQueue backlog

Quick one for the sync: when the exam-proctoring queue backs up (usually Monday mornings), check the reviewer pool first — it's almost always understaffed autoscaling, not a stuck consumer. If the dead-letter count climbs, drain it with the replay job, not by hand. Vesna's dashboard shows lag per exam tier. The thresholds and pool sizes the service runs with are listed here.

settings of bahip-hahip:
[wenath]
host = wenath.lumiclabs.corp
user = wenath_svc
database = wenath_prod

# Build Provenance: Incremental Rebuilds on Mosswire

Quick primer: Mosswire only rebuilds pages whose content hash changed, so "why didn't my page update?" usually means the source hash matched. Every incremental run writes a provenance record — which inputs, which template version, which cache entries it reused. If output looks stale, don't nuke the cache first; check the provenance log. Each record is keyed by the token that appears below.

build token for fafof-tageg: htk21_f30a3062ec5a0972b3bbf

Heads up: if the Lintrock baseline file in the Quarrow repo drifts from main, CI fails with a "stale baseline" error even when the code is fine. Quick fix is to regenerate the baseline on a clean checkout and re-push. If a customer build is blocked, confirm the failing run matches the token below before escalating.

build token for yadug-yagag: htk21_c863c33eb8b82c0c9c152